I was really inspired by Jerry's ShadowHouse Creations Creative Layer Masks so I decided to make one of them into clipping masks and put together a little blog header. It is 1000px by 300px (make sure to resize it so it fits your blog) and it is a .psd image file (not an action!) that you open in Photoshop or Photoshop Elements. Once you open it you will see the following layer pane.

You can adjust the color of the background by clicking on the Background Color Fill layer box. Please don't forget to turn off the top layer before saving your finished header. It credits Jerry and ShadowHouse Creations. :-)



Use clipping masks to add your images to the masks (if you don't know how to use them read this or this).



If you want to fill the clipping masks with color and/or text, just look at the image above for complete directions.
